Obituary for Curtis Ray Medlin of Cameron

Curtis Ray Medlin, age 83, of Cameron, passed away on Sunday, November 13, 2022, at his home.

A Celebration of Life will be held on Thursday, November 17, 2022 at 2:00pm at Cox Memorial Funeral Home Chapel with Pastor Jimmy Settles officiating. The family will receive friends one hour prior to the service at the funeral home from 1 until 2.

Ray was born in Cameron, North Carolina on August 10, 1939 to the late John Curtis and Frances Lane Medlin. In addition to his parents he was preceded in death by his wife, Peggy Gilmore Medlin, daughter, Raechelle Lenora Medlin, son, Rayvonne Medlin, stepdaughter, Judy Elaine Brown, stepson, Gerald Wayne Morgan, sisters, Patricia Kennedy and Doris Horner, brothers, J.C. Medlin and Frank Medlin.

He had a loving and generous heart, and was always giving to others especially candy he was known as the candy man. Ray was an avid Carolina Fan and loved listening to Merle Haggard music. One of his favorite sayings was “How Sweet It Is.” He will be greatly missed.

He is survived by his daughters, Terea Michelle Medlin Williams of Eagle Springs, Jessica Kay Medlin Melendez (Emmanuel) of Asheboro; stepdaughters, Cheryl Worley-Batten (Wayne) of South Carolina, Yvette Worley McPherson (Lynn) of Chadbourn, NC; sisters, Elaine Hardy of Cameron, Judy Blue (J.D.) of Carthage; brother, James Medlin of Cameron; fourteen grandchildren and two great-grandchildren and a host of nieces and nephews.
